About The Song

Willie Nelson, a legendary figure in the world of country music, has gifted us with countless timeless classics. Among his vast discography, “Stardust” stands out as a particularly poignant and beautiful rendition of a classic American standard. This track showcases Nelson’s ability to imbue even the most familiar melodies with a sense of depth and emotion.

Originally popularized by Hoagy Carmichael in the 1930s, “Stardust” has been covered by countless artists over the years. However, Nelson’s version offers a unique and compelling perspective on this beloved song. With his distinctive, weathered vocals and heartfelt delivery, he transforms “Stardust” into a poignant meditation on love, loss, and the passage of time.

The song’s lyrics evoke a sense of nostalgia and longing, painting a picture of a love that has faded into the past. Nelson’s interpretation of these lyrics is both intimate and universal, allowing listeners to connect with the song on a deeply personal level. The imagery of “stardust” is particularly evocative, suggesting a sense of magic and wonder that has been lost.

Musically, “Stardust” is a beautifully arranged ballad that showcases Nelson’s ability to create a mood with just a few simple chords. The arrangement is sparse, allowing Nelson’s vocals to take center stage. The gentle acoustic guitar accompaniment provides a warm and inviting backdrop, creating a sense of intimacy that is both comforting and nostalgic. The melody is both familiar and fresh, inviting listeners to revisit a classic song with renewed appreciation.

One of the most striking aspects of Nelson’s “Stardust” is its ability to transcend genre boundaries. While firmly rooted in country music, the song also draws on elements of jazz and pop, creating a timeless sound that appeals to a wide range of listeners. Nelson’s version of “Stardust” is a testament to the enduring power of great songwriting and the ability of music to connect people across generations.
